Autumn Care of Raeford receives highly polarized feedback, with families reporting extreme disparities in the quality of care. While some reviewers praise specific staff members for their kindness and dedication, a significant number of reports highlight severe issues including poor hygiene, missing personal belongings, and neglectful nursing practices.

Families have filed complaints resulting in serious deficiencies for neglect/abuse and inadequate treatment, though both were corrected. The facility shows recurring problems with electrical systems, fire safety equipment, and resident assessments across multiple surveys. Most recent issues from October 2024 involved mobility care, emergency power systems, and fire safety equipment, with the facility providing correction dates for all deficiencies.
